It was a black Friday on 26th November 2021 when one of the Somolu promising young men, Kamilu Musari (aged 44 yrs) was said to have died owing to complications from health issues.
The deceased, a young politician and real estate agent was reported to have complained of throat complications a few days ago and a nurse was called in to attend to him only for the situation to relapse some days later.
Although, he was rushed to a nearby hospital when the situation was becoming unbearable but pronounced dead before the health personnel could attend him.
Until his death, Kamilu as fondly called by his friends and relatives was a staunch member of Somolu All Progressive Congress (APC) and has in the time past contributed to the growth and development of Ward E through SOCCECAN, a street carnival that adds value to the socio-economic development of some streets and Somolu in its entirety before it was banned by Governor Babatunde Fashola because of constant social unrest.
The deceased has since been buried according to Islamic rites. He’s survived by his brother, sister, wife, and children.
